So, Xbox controllers can be tricky because there are so many. I think that for the new system they sell basic ones and then these high-end configurable ones. With controllers it's always good to stick to the same brand as the console manufacturer as the third-party ones can be of varying quality and sometimes lack features needed for certain games. I'd probably just get a standard Xbox controller (I believe any Xbox One controller is also compatible with Series X/S).

As for games, I am not really sure what is out on Xbox, but if they like Forza, then anything in the Need for Speed family might be good. There are lots of Call of Duty options and other shooters too.
